Elements Influencing Kia Car Key Replacement Cost
The cost of changing a Kia key can vary substantially based upon several aspects, consisting of the model, year, type of key, and the approach of replacement. Below, we break down various kinds of keys and their associated costs:
Key Types and Associated CostsKind of KeyDescriptionTypical CostTraditional KeyStandard metal key without electronic elements₤ 5 - ₤ 20Transponder KeyKey with a chip that communicates with the car's ignition₤ 50 - ₤ 150Smart Key/ Key FobAdvanced keyless entry system with extra functions₤ 200 - ₤ 500Key ProgrammingExtra service costs for programming the key to the automobile₤ 30 - ₤ 100Other Cost FactorsLocation: Prices can vary based upon geographical area. Urban areas may charge higher prices due to demand and overhead expenses.Dealer vs. Locksmith: Keys obtained through a Kia car dealership tend to be pricier than those from a qualified vehicle locksmith. Emergency situation Services: If you require instant assistance, emergency situation locksmith professional services would generally incur a higher fee.Additional Features: Some Kia models feature innovative functions, such as remote start or panic buttons, which can increase the cost of the replacement key.Cost Breakdown Example
To make this clearer, here is an example breakdown for a 2020 Kia Sorento that utilizes a smart key fob:
Smart Key Replacement at Dealership: ₤ 350Configuring Cost: ₤ 75 Total Cost at Dealership: ₤ 425
Alternatively, a respectable locksmith professional may charge around ₤ 250 for the same smart key fob and programming together.
Comprehending the Replacement Process
Changing a Kia Key Fob car key involves several steps that owners require to be familiar with:
Identify the Key Type: The initial step is to determine whether your key is standard, transponder, or smart. The key type will determine the replacement cost and process.
Find Your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N): The VIN is necessary for validating ownership and acquiring a Replacement Key For Kia Picanto key. It can normally be discovered on the control panel near the windscreen or inside the motorist's side door.
Choose Your Replacement Option:
Visit a Dealership: This alternative is typically the most reliable, especially for smart keys. It may, nevertheless, come at a premium.Utilize a Certified Locksmith: Going through a locksmith can conserve you cash, but make certain they are certified and experienced in vehicle keys.Online Purchases: Some car owners decide to purchase replacement keys from online suppliers. This method can be risky unless the keys are correctly configured and suitable with the automobile.
Get the Key Cut and Programmed: After acquiring a new key, it requires to be cut and programed. This is where the locksmith professional or car dealership services come in.

Can I get a replacement key if I've lost all my keys?
Yes, you can still get a replacement even if you've lost all your keys. You will require to supply proof of ownership and the lorry identification number (VIN).
2. Is programs essential for replacement keys?
Yes, a lot of modern-day keys, particularly transponder and smart keys, require programming to work with your lorry.
3. For how long does it take to replace a Kia key?
The time required can vary. Getting a new key from a dealer might take a few hours to a number of days, while a locksmith can typically supply a replacement within an hour.
4. Can I program the key myself?
For some key types, you may have the ability to program them yourself following the car's manual, however this is usually not an option for smart keys.
5. What should I do if my key fob isn't working?
If your key fob isn't working, this might be due to a dead battery, configuring issues, or other breakdowns. Attempt changing the battery first and if that does not work, look for expert support.
